To be honest i used to like em a lot, and i mean a hell of a lot. I dont care what anyone says, Gambling is an addiction if you're not careful. I only bet once or twice a week at most nowadays, usually 10-20 per bet. It got way out of control a few years ago and i had to stop completely, so that i could afford to eat and smoke, and put fuel in my car etc. You have been warned! (not you personally smokestax, just everybody).
I used to work on the call centre when i first started years ago, i'd open a betting account for some one and they'd bet 5 per bet 2-3 times a day. Then you would see em putting on 10-20quid bets on, 5-15 times a day, then finally 50 quid per race 30-40 times a day, Usually ending in the customer "doing his bollocks in" and asking to shut his account down. Now there are steps to ensure this kind of shit doesnt happen, (new gambling act) But it still does, you can see someones life just whittling away in fron of your eyes/ears..... Sad indeed.
